I think you’ve made the right choice and it’s the same choice I made. Just in case you’re still sitting on the fence, though, here are some pros and cons to consider about affiliate programs.
The pros that I’ve experienced myself:
- I get to use my analytical and creative skills to research markets and develop affiliate sites.
- I don’t have to deal with shipping, returns, or customers.
- There is no limit to the amount of money I can make as an affiliate marketer. The only limit is how much time, effort, and consistency I’m willing to put forth.
- Best of all, I never have to enter another cubicle in my life—unless I want to!
I can hear some of you saying to yourself, “Well, that’s great, but what’s the catch?”
- The only catch is that you can’t earn money by just sitting there wishing for it. Of course, that’s a problem no matter what you choose to do to earn a living.
- Being an affiliate marketer is not a get rich quick scheme. You have to build your business over time.
- You will need to do your research and build an affiliate site that users find useful in order to make any money online.
All in all, though, I’ll take the cons of being an affiliate marketer any day to the cons of having a JOB.
